Results
Fight 1 – Male – Middleweight
Scheduled 4×3
Scott Kearns (3-0-0) https://fightfax.com/profiles/scott-kearns-1063871
Vs
Kyle Boothman (0-5-0) https://fightfax.com/profiles/john-spencer-816572
Weights:
Scott Kearns 72.4kg
Kyle Boothman 73.2kg
Referee (Scoring)
James Calveley
BIBA Supervisor
Gianluca Di Caro
Winner/Result:
Scott Kearns – RSC 2 Minute 03 seconds of second round
Suspension:
Kyle Boothman 28 Days
Notes:
Boothman down twice in the second round (Body-shots)
Kyle Boothman was a very late replacement for Arun Verma (5-1-0) https://fightfax.com/profiles/arun-verma-1013489 who failed to make the journey to the UK due to failure in visa processing in adequate time by UKVI. The details of this matter are included in this report as a formal complaint has been made to Paul Morrison CBE, Director General, Immigration and Citizenship Service at the Home Office.
Updated Records:
Scott Kearns (4-0-0)
Kyle Boothman (0-6-0)
Fight 2 – Male – Super Middleweight
Scheduled 4×3
Andy Lovell (1-0-0) https://fightfax.com/profiles/andy-lovell-1078535
Vs
Jay Ncube (0-1-0) https://fightfax.com/profiles/jay-ncube-1074774
Weights:
Andy Lovell 75.3kg
Jay Ncube 75.2kg
Referee (Scoring):
James Calveley
BIBA Supervisor
Gianluca Di Caro
Winner/Result:
Andy Lovell – RSC 1 Minute and 7 seconds of the first round
Suspension:
Jay Ncube – 28 Days
Notes:
Jay Ncube down twice in first minute of contest (body-shot)s
Updated Records:
Andy Lovell (2-0-0)
Jay Ncube (0-2-0)
Fight 3 – Male – Light Heavyweight
Scheduled 4×3
Pawel Cichoński (2-0-0) https://fightfax.com/profiles/pawel-cichonski-1063874
Vs
Hayden Sherriff (0-2-0) https://fightfax.com/profiles/hayden-sherriff-798246
Weights:
Pawel Cichoński 78.2kg
Hayden Sherriff 76.4kg
Referee (Scoring):
James Calveley
BIBA Supervisor
Gianluca Di Caro
Winner/Result:
Pawel Cichoński – RSC 1 minutę 40 seconds of third round
Suspension:
Hayden Sherriff – 28 Days
Notes:
Hayden Sherriff down once in third round (heavy body-shot)
It should be noted this was an extremely closely fought contest and at the time of stoppage the contest was drawn at 19-19
Hayden Sherriff was a very late replacement for Amandeep Singh (2-1-0) https://fightfax.com/profiles/amandeep-singh-1078235 who failed to make the journey to the UK due to failure in visa processing in adequate time by UKVI. The details of this matter are included in this report as a formal complaint has been made to Paul Morrison CBE, Director General, Immigration and Citizenship Service at the Home Office.
Updated Records:
Pawel Cichoński (3-0-0)
Hayden Sherriff (0-3-0)
Fight 4 – Male – Super Welterweight
Scheduled 4×3
Dylan Daniels (2-0-0) https://fightfax.com/profiles/dylan-daniels-1063873
Vs
Brandon Chaplin (0-4-0) https://fightfax.com/profiles/brandon-chaplin-1069155
Weights:
Dylan Daniels 68.2kg
Brandon Chaplin 67.9kg
Referee (Scoring):
James Calveley
BIBA Supervisor:
Gianluca Di Caro
Winner/Result:
Dylan Daniels – RSC 1 minute and 1 second of second round
Suspension:
Brandon Chaplin – 28 days
Notes
Brandon Chaplin down twice in the second round, both times body-shots, both times he rose to his feet well inside the count, however referee James Calveley waived the contest off as Chaplin was clearly suffering and was unsteady on his feet.
Updated Records:
Dylan Daniels (3-0-0)
Brandon Chaplin (0-5-0)
Fight 5 – Male – Catchweight
Scheduled 4×3
Ryan Forrester (3-3-0) https://fightfax.com/profiles/ryan-forrester-1043353
Vs
Will O’Reilly (2-23-1) https://fightfax.com/profiles/will-o-reilly-911016
Weights:
Ryan Forrester 70.2kg
Will O’Reilly 66.3kg
Referee (scoring):
James Calveley
BIBA Supervisor:
Gianluca Di Caro
Winner/Result:
Ryan Forrester – Points 40-36
Suspension:
N/A
Notes:
O’Reilly cut in the third round, after being examined by the doctor the contest resumed
O’Reilly was late replacement for Pawan Kumar (3-3-1) https://fightfax.com/profiles/pawan-kumar-654418 whose visa was unjustly refused. The details of this matter are included in this report as a formal complaint has been made to Paul Morrison CBE, Director General, Immigration and Citizenship Service at the Home Office.
This was a sensational closely fought contest, without doubt Fight of the Night, and a potential contender for Fight of the Year.
Updated Records:
Ryan Forrester (4-3-0)
Will O’Reilly (2-24-1)
